Meaning & Etymology
Let there be light
Let there be light
Etymology
The name is derived from the Tigrinya words let (let) and berhan (light), reflecting a Biblical influence.
Linguistic family: Afro-Asiatic > Semitic > South Semitic > Ethiopian Semitic
Cultural context
In Eritrean Tigrinya culture, names often carry significant spiritual and aspirational meanings. ‘Letebirhan’ reflects a desire for enlightenment and divine guidance.
Symbolism
The name symbolises enlightenment, hope, and the presence of divine light in one’s life.
Naming ceremony
In Tigrinya tradition, the naming ceremony typically occurs on the 40th day after birth. The name is often chosen by the parents or a respected family elder and may be blessed by a priest.
